The 1st Station: Jesus is Condemned to Death

We Adore You, O Christ, and We Praise You.

Because By Your Holy Cross You Have Saved The World.

But he was silent and answered nothing. Again the high priest asked him and said to him, "Are you the Messiah, the son of the Blessed One?"

Then Jesus answered, "I am; and 'you will see the Son of Man seated at the right hand of the Power and coming with the clouds of heaven.'"

At that the high priest tore his garments and said, "What further need have we of witnesses?  You have heard the blasphemy. What do you think?" They all condemned him as deserving to die.
(Mark 14:61-64)
